Transaction

3ac7a4880098bcff699c1140259d7dc5515f90a2f9e0cef80331bf1b6b97c143
259,189 confirmations
Timestamp
1616284737
Block675,540
Fee443,106 sats
Fee rate9 sats/vB
view on mempool.space

Inputs & Outputs

Inputs